Transaction 516c91dd21ae11019e56cadd3db5ed85a501e9adc8cf25c91ae06feeb9313169
1 Input
1 Output
-
516c91dd21ae11019e56cadd3db5ed85a501e9adc8cf25c91ae06feeb9313169:0
- value
- 981778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2bb52c7dfa1106713bfe9970aa02c337c9faf8d OP_EQUAL
- address
- 3PpTrRSDeB4VE85Nz6NDW52jpZf8wwdizH